Security updates for Monday

Illustration only Photo by FlyD on Unsplash

Security updates have been released for multiple Linux distributions, covering a wide range of packages including runtime frameworks, kernels, networking tools, and development libraries.

WHY IT MATTERS

Applying these updates helps mitigate known security risks in deployed systems. Engineers should prioritize the kernel and openssh patches, as they affect core system integrity and remote access. Keeping the .NET runtime and related libraries current reduces exposure in application environments.

The three things worth knowing

01

Updates span multiple distributions: AlmaLinux, Debian, Fedora, Mageia, and Oracle.

02

They include critical system components such as the kernel, openssh, and fence-agents.

03

They also cover development and runtime packages like .NET, perl, python, and virtualization tools including qemu-kvm and osbuild-composer.
